2022년 초심자를 위한 18가지 최고의 PHP 튜토리얼(무료 및 유료)
게시 됨: 2020-07-17W3Tech의 사용 통계에 따르면 WordPress는 인터넷에 있는 모든 웹사이트의 37% 이상을 차지합니다. 따라서 새로운 웹 개발자가 WordPress 개발을 배우는 데 열심인 것은 놀라운 일이 아닙니다.
WordPress는 웹용으로 널리 사용되는 백엔드 스크립팅 언어인 PHP로 개발되었습니다. WordPress 코드로 작업하려면 최소한 기본 수준에서 PHP에 익숙해야 합니다.
PHP는 비교적 배우기 쉽지만 처음 사용하는 경우 온라인에서 제공되는 자습서의 수에 압도될 수 있습니다.
그래서 이 포스트에서는 초보자를 위한 무료 및 유료 최고의 PHP 튜토리얼을 모았습니다.
이러한 자습서 중 일부는 빠르게 시작할 수 있도록 하는 반면, 다른 자습서에서는 PHP 프로그래밍 언어를 더 깊이 이해하는 데 더 많은 시간을 투자해야 합니다.
초보자를 위한 13가지 최고의 무료 PHP 튜토리얼
1. PHP 매뉴얼

새로운 프로그래밍 언어를 배울 때 많은 개발자들은 공식 문서부터 시작하는 것을 선호합니다. PHP 웹 사이트는 첫 번째 PHP 프로그램을 시작하고 기본 양식 데이터를 처리하는 데 도움이 되는 간단한 자습서를 제공합니다.
PHP의 기능을 거의 긁지 않지만 첫 번째 PHP 프로그램을 작성하기 위한 좋은 가이드입니다.
2. Laracasts의 PHP 전문가

Laracasts 웹사이트에는 방대한 PHP 튜토리얼 저장소가 있으며 The PHP Practitioner라는 초급 과정은 무료로 제공됩니다.
모든 Laracasts 과정은 다양한 개념을 보여주는 상세한 비디오 자습서로 구성됩니다. 또한 각 비디오에는 사용자가 공통 학습, 추가 읽기 자료 및 우려 사항을 공유할 수 있는 토론 스레드가 있습니다.
Laracasts의 프리미엄 콘텐츠는 월 $15에 이용 가능합니다.
3. 실용적인 PHP

Practical PHP는 Brad Hussey가 Udemy에서 제공하는 무료 PHP 과정입니다. PHP에 대한 지식이 없다고 가정하고 과정이 끝날 때까지 동적 웹사이트를 구축하는 데 도움을 줍니다.
6시간이 넘는 영상 콘텐츠로 구성되어 있으며, 관련 작업으로 인해 더 오랜 시간 바쁘게 작업할 수 있을 것으로 예상할 수 있습니다.
가상의 레스토랑을 위한 동적 웹 사이트를 구축하는 최종 프로젝트와 함께 코스 전체에 걸쳐 작은 연습을 완료합니다.
4. PHP 올바른 방법

PHP Right Way는 PHP로 코드를 잘 작성하는 방법을 가르치는 데 중점을 둔 튜토리얼 사이트입니다.
내용은 신중하게 설계된 섹션으로 나뉩니다. 여기서는 예제 프로젝트를 빌드하지 않습니다. 대신 각 튜토리얼은 별도의 주제를 탐색하며 독립 실행형으로 읽을 수 있습니다.
이 과정을 사용하여 PHP 학습을 시작하는 것이 불가능한 것은 아니지만 완전한 초보자를 위한 최선의 선택은 아닙니다. 그러나 PHP로 작업한지 얼마 되지 않았다면 PHP 기술의 다양한 측면을 연마할 수 있는 기회를 제공합니다.
5. FreeCodeCamp.org의 PHP 언어 프로그래밍 튜토리얼

주제를 설명하면서 대화를 나누는 강사를 선호하는 경우 YouTube에서 FreeCodeCamp.org에서 제공하는 이 PHP 언어 프로그래밍 자습서를 참조할 수 있습니다.
강사가 각 개념을 자세히 설명하는 약 4.5시간 분량의 비디오 콘텐츠가 포함되어 있습니다.
이 비디오는 로컬 개발 시스템에 PHP를 설치하는 것부터 클래스 및 상속과 같은 중간 개념에 이르기까지 다양한 주제를 다룹니다.
전반적으로 이 튜토리얼은 비디오를 보면서 강사와 함께 코딩하려는 경우 PHP를 시작하는 데 적합합니다.
6. Codecademy에서 PHP 배우기

코드에 직접 들어가는 것을 선호한다면 Codecademy의 PHP 배우기를 살펴봐야 합니다. 튜토리얼은 없지만 대화형 연습을 통해 PHP에서 사용되는 개념을 알려줍니다.
특정 개념에 대해 학습하면서 코드를 작성하고 실행합니다.
PHP 배우기 과정은 플랫폼 내에서 코딩 연습을 적극적으로 수행하여 초보자가 배울 수 있는 좋은 기회입니다.
7. GeeksforGeeks PHP 튜토리얼

GeeksforGeeks PHP 자습서는 PHP 자습서의 매우 철저한 목록입니다. PHP Right Way와 마찬가지로 다양한 PHP 주제에 대한 자습서를 제공하지만 반드시 선형 방식으로 가르칠 필요는 없습니다.
이 튜토리얼은 실습보다는 정보를 제공하도록 구성되어 있으므로 PHP 프로그래밍에 대한 지식과 경험이 어느 정도 있으면 더 유용하다는 것을 알게 될 것입니다.
GeeksforGeeks PHP 자습서는 웹에서 사용할 수 있는 가장 자세한 PHP 자습서 중 일부입니다.
8. The Net Ninja의 초보자를 위한 PHP 튜토리얼

The Net Ninja의 초보자를 위한 PHP 튜토리얼은 MySQL 데이터 스토리지를 사용하여 PHP로 동적 웹사이트를 점진적으로 구축하는 방법에 대한 40개 이상의 비디오 튜토리얼 세트입니다.
비디오는 초보자가 훨씬 쉽게 이해할 수 있도록 짧은 주제로 나뉩니다. 이 튜토리얼을 진행하는 가장 좋은 방법은 코드를 작성하는 것입니다.
전반적으로 프로젝트를 진행하면서 배우기를 좋아하는 초보자에게 좋은 출발점입니다.
9. PHP 견습생

PHP Apprentice는 아직 진행 중인 무료 온라인 책 형태의 튜토리얼입니다. 현재 각 주제를 간결하고 철저하게 다루는 것을 목표로 다양한 콘텐츠가 포함되어 있습니다.

언뜻 보기에는 기술 문서처럼 보이지만 내용이 명확하고 이해하기 쉬운 구조로 제공됩니다. 이 책의 예제는 또한 광범위한 기능을 다룹니다.
PHP Apprentice는 이 목록의 다른 초보자 튜토리얼에 추가할 수 있습니다.
10. 코드 코스별 PHP 기초

Codecourse의 PHP Basics는 초보자에게 친숙한 비디오 자습서의 또 다른 시리즈입니다. 여기에는 특정 PHP 기능을 시작하는 데 도움이 되는 5-10분 분량의 짧은 비디오가 포함되어 있습니다.
이 튜토리얼 시리즈는 약 5시간 분량의 비디오로 구성되어 있습니다. 초보자를 위한 디딤돌 역할을 하여 PHP를 더 깊이 탐구하도록 격려해야 합니다.
11. Traversy Media의 PHP 앞뒤

Traversy Media의 PHP Front to Back은 PHP의 다양한 주제를 탐구하는 22개 파트로 구성된 YouTube 재생 목록입니다.
설치와 같은 기본 주제로 시작하지만 나중에 쿠키 관리와 같은 고급 기술도 탐색하는 초보자 중심의 자습서입니다.
각 비디오는 학습을 계속할 수 있도록 결과 지향적입니다.
12. Learn-PHP.org

Learn-PHP는 연습을 통해 일반적인 PHP 기능을 가르치는 대화형 자습서입니다. 단 10개의 파트로 구성되어 있으며 각 파트의 끝에 있는 연습문제를 풀기에는 상당히 쉽습니다.
초보자가 코딩 연습을 통해 기본적인 PHP 개념을 연습할 수 있는 좋은 튜토리얼입니다.
13. SoloLearn PHP 튜토리얼

SoloLearn PHP Tutorial은 짧은 수업, 일반 퀴즈 및 대화형 연습으로 구성된 PHP 수업 세트입니다.
수업 사이의 정기적인 퀴즈는 콘텐츠의 보존을 보장하므로 이 자습서는 PHP 여정을 시작하기에 좋은 선택입니다.
SoloLearn PHP Tutorial은 iOS 및 Android용 모바일 앱으로도 제공되어 이동 중에도 학습할 수 있습니다.
5 최고의 유료 PHP 튜토리얼/코스
1. 초심자를 위한 PHP – PHP 마스터 되기 – CMS 프로젝트

초심자를 위한 PHP – PHP 마스터 되기 – Udemy의 CMS 프로젝트 과정은 처음부터 PHP를 배울 수 있는 기회를 제공하지만 학습 과정에서 여전히 깊이 있는 주제를 탐구합니다. PHP 초보자를 대상으로 하지만 이 과정에는 몇 가지 기본 HTML 지식이 필요합니다.
최종 목표는 백그라운드에서 서버 및 데이터베이스와 함께 작동하는 WordPress와 같은 CMS(콘텐츠 관리 시스템)를 만드는 것입니다.
초심자를 위한 PHP에는 37.5시간 분량의 콘텐츠와 프로젝트와 관련된 여러 실습이 포함되어 있습니다.
2. 트리하우스 PHP 코스

Treehouse의 PHP 과정 목록은 다양한 PHP 관련 주제를 다룹니다. 콘텐츠는 예외 처리와 같은 5분짜리 빠른 기술부터 사용자 인증과 같은 고급 주제에 대한 자세한 과정까지 다양합니다.
각 코스에는 학습을 강화하기 위한 퀴즈와 연습 문제가 있습니다. Treehouse의 기본 계획은 7일 무료 평가판으로 $25부터 시작합니다.
3. 처음부터 소셜 네트워크 구축: JavaScript, PHP, MySQL

Udemy에는 많은 기본 PHP 튜토리얼이 있지만, 처음부터 소셜 네트워크 구축 과정은 소셜 네트워크 구축 방법을 가르치려고 시도합니다.
일반적으로 사용되는 도구의 작업 복사본을 만드는 것은 기본 기술을 이해하는 데 좋은 방법입니다.
이 과정의 복잡한 프로젝트를 수행하려면 백엔드 및 프론트엔드 웹 기술에 대한 충분한 지식이 필요합니다. PHP의 기본 사항을 완료했다면 기술을 사용하여 실습 최종 제품을 만들기 위한 좋은 단계입니다.
4. 처음부터 Spotify 클론 만들기: JavaScript, PHP, MySQL

이전 소셜 네트워크 프로젝트와 유사하게 처음부터 Spotify 복제를 만들려면 프런트 엔드 웹 기술, PHP 및 데이터베이스의 긴밀한 조정이 필요합니다.
이 과정은 JavaScript, PHP 및 MySQL의 상호 작용을 사용하여 음악 스트리밍 웹사이트를 만듭니다.
JavaScript, PHP 및 MySQL 초보자를 염두에 두고 제작되었으며 15시간의 비디오 강의와 130개 이상의 다운로드 가능한 리소스를 사용하여 Spotify 클론을 만들 수 있습니다.
5. 초심자를 위한 PHP: 전자 상거래 상점을 구축하는 방법

이전 과정과 마찬가지로 전자 상거래 상점을 구축하는 방법도 전자 상거래 상점을 만드는 것을 최종 목표로 하는 활동 지향적인 과정입니다.
PHP의 기본 사항을 이미 다루었고 PHP의 기능을 더 자세히 살펴보고 싶은 경우에 이상적일 수 있습니다.
마지막 생각들
오늘날 사용할 수 있는 자료와 자습서의 범위를 감안할 때 초보자가 새로운 기술을 배우는 것은 종종 압도적일 수 있습니다.
일반적으로 튜토리얼이나 과정을 선택하고 완료될 때까지 고수하는 것이 좋습니다. 이 컬렉션이 최고의 PHP 튜토리얼을 찾는 데 도움이 되기를 바랍니다.
초보자를 위한 최고의 PHP 튜토리얼에 대한 질문이나 제안 사항이 있습니까? 아래 의견 섹션에서 알려주십시오!